In a significant turn of events, S&P 500 futures have shown an upward trend following a robust earnings report from Micron Technology. This surge has not only highlighted the resilience of semiconductor stocks but also underscored the increasing importance of AI in driving market dynamics. With Wall Street keenly awaiting crucial inflation data, the implications of Micron's performance may ripple across the tech sector.
Micron's Earnings Report: A Catalyst for Change
Micron's impressive earnings results have ignited optimism among investors, reflecting the company's ability to navigate the challenges posed by a volatile market. The chipmaker's surge signifies more than just positive quarterly results; it marks a pivotal moment for the entire semiconductor industry amid a burgeoning demand for AI technology.
Key Highlights from Micron's Report
- Revenue Growth: Micron reported a notable increase in revenue, exceeding analysts' expectations.
- AI Demand: The company indicated a strong demand for memory solutions driven by AI applications.
- Future Guidance: Micron's positive outlook for the upcoming quarters is a promising sign for stockholders.
Impact on the Semiconductor Sector
The ripple effects of Micron's earnings are already visible in the semiconductor landscape. Companies like Qualcomm have also seen their stocks react positively, showcasing a broader trend of recovery among chipmakers. The interplay between AI technology and semiconductor production is reshaping investment strategies across the board.
